当前位置: 首页 > news >正文

批量做网站软件营销推广策略

批量做网站软件,营销推广策略,宏发建设有限公司网站,迎访问中国建设银行网站_JSON 编辑器:从语法编写到结构可视化(一)-CSDN博客 JSON 编辑器:从语法到数据处理(二)-CSDN博客 在前两篇中,我们拆解了 Kooboo平台 中 JSON 编辑器的语法基础。但真正让 JSON 编辑器成为 “效…

JSON 编辑器:从语法编写到结构可视化(一)-CSDN博客

JSON 编辑器:从语法到数据处理(二)-CSDN博客


在前两篇中,我们拆解了 Kooboo平台 中 JSON 编辑器的语法基础。但真正让 JSON 编辑器成为 “效率工具” 的是 Text、Tree、Table 三种模式的协同设计—— 它们让 “ JSON、 JSON、 JSON” 三个核心操作,从 “能完成” 到 “高效完成”过渡。

一、Text 模式:精准语法操控

1. 核心特性

纯文本形式呈现 JSON 内容,完整保留 JSON 原始语法结构,支持直接对字符串进行编辑,搭配语法高亮、缩进格式化等功能,清晰区分键、值、括号等元素。

2. 适用场景

  • 语法调试:快速定位修复 JSON 语法错误(如引号不匹配、逗号缺失),像排查接口返回数据的格式问题时,可直接在文本里修改。
  • 批量文本操作:借助正则表达式,批量替换键名、统一调整数据格式,比如把所有 brand 替换成 brandName 。
  • 原始数据粘贴:从日志、接口文档等直接粘贴 JSON 字符串,无需转换,快速开始处理。

3. 操作示例(商品数据)

[{ "name": "无线耳机", "price": 299, "spec": { "brand": "JBL", "color": "黑色" } },{ "name": "蓝牙音箱", "price": 99, "spec": { "brand": "索尼", "color": "褐色" } }
]
  • 在 Text 模式下,可逐字符调整语法,手动修正嵌套结构里的错误,精准把控 JSON 格式。

二、Tree 模式:可视化层级导航

1. 核心特性

将 JSON 解析为树状层级结构,以节点形式展示数据,支持折叠 / 展开嵌套内容(如 spec 这类对象节点),直观呈现数据的层级关系,还能通过交互操作(点击节点增删改键值对)可视化编辑 JSON 。

2. 适用场景

  • 分析复杂嵌套:面对多层嵌套的 JSON(如包含商品名称、库存等嵌套结构 ),快速定位深层字段,比如直接展开 spec.brandName 查看商品品牌。
  • 可视化编辑:无需关注语法细节,点击节点就能添加、删除、修改键值对,像给 spec 新增 weight: "50g" 字段,简单点击操作即可完成。
  • 结构梳理:清晰梳理 JSON 数据的整体架构,便于理解各字段的关联关系,尤其在团队协作沟通数据结构时,Tree 模式能直观展示。

3. 操作示例(商品数据)

[▶ 0: { name: 无线耳机,  price: 299,  stock: 30,  ▶ spec: { brand: JBL,  color: 黑色 }  },▶ 1: { ... }
]
  • 点击节点可展开 / 折叠,轻松浏览、修改深层嵌套数据,降低理解和编辑复杂结构的成本。

三、Table 模式:列表化数据管理

1. 核心特性

将 JSON 数组自动映射为二维表格:行对应数组元素(如单个商品对象),列对应 JSON 键名(如 namepricespec.brand )。支持类电子表格操作(增删改、排序、筛选),但字段名(列标题)修改需联动 Tree/Text 模式(因涉及 JSON 结构定义,需更底层的语法控制)。

2. 适用场景

(1)批量编辑列表:一键同步字段值
  • 场景:统一修改所有商品的品牌(如把 spec.brand 改为 YY ),或调整价格、库存等通用字段。
  • 操作双击表格列(spec.color 列)中的某一个单元格的值即可修改,整列自动同步更新
    • 若需修改字段名(如 spec.brand → spec.brandNew ),需切换到 Tree 模式 重命名节点键名,或在 Text 模式 用正则替换(修改后切回 Table 模式,字段名自动刷新)。

(2)快速排序筛选:精准提炼数据
  • 场景:按价格排序重组商品、筛选高价商品、过滤库存不足商品等。
  • 操作
    • 排序:点击列标题(如 price ),一键升序 / 降序排列,表格和 JSON 数组同步更新顺序;
    • 筛选:用筛选功能(如输入 price > 100 ),快速隐藏无关行,提炼关键数据;

    • 进阶:筛选后可直接复制表格数据,或导出为 JSON,无缝对接 Excel 分析。


3. 关键补充:字段名修改的 “特殊流程”

Table 模式聚焦数据行操作字段名(列标题)属于 JSON 结构定义,修改需通过更贴近语法的模式完成:

  • 简单场景(单层键名,如 name → productName ):切换到 Tree 模式,右键节点重命名键名,切回 Table 模式自动同步;
  • 复杂场景(嵌套键名,如 spec.brand → spec.brandNew ):在 Text 模式用正则批量替换键名(如 "spec\.brand": → "spec.brandNew": ),保障所有嵌套层级的键名一致。

操作示例(商品数据)

表格展示为:

  • 在表格里可直接双击编辑单元格内容,批量调整数据,还能通过列操作快速整理数据,适配列表型 JSON 数据的高效处理场景。

四、模式对比与选用策略

模式核心优势适合场景
Text精准、灵活,支持文本操作调试语法、批量文本替换
Tree可视化层级,直观改嵌套分析结构、修改深层节点
Table批量处理列表,二维化编辑商品列表、用户列表等数组数据

实用策略

  • JSON 时,先用 Text 模式调试语法,再用 Tree/Table 改内容;
  • JSON 时,复杂嵌套选 Tree 模式梳理结构,列表数据选 Table 模式分析;
  • JSON 时,单节点修改选 Tree 模式便捷操作,批量修改选 Table 模式高效处理,语法错误修复选 Text 模式精准调整。

三种模式相互配合,覆盖 JSON 数据 “写 → 看 → 改” 全流程,让 JSON 处理既精准又高效,充分发挥 JSON 编辑器的工具价值。

http://www.tj-hxxt.cn/news/48261.html

相关文章:

  • 网站建设设计说明书做seo必须有网站吗
  • 张掖高端网站建设公司app推广的常用方法
  • 打鱼网站怎么做宁波seo外包推广平台
  • 甘肃公司网站建设哪家好济南网站建设哪家专业
  • 全自动引流推广软件app淄博seo网络公司
  • 在线视频监控网站开发网站推广联盟
  • 档案网站建设比较分析seo如何快速排名百度首页
  • 家装企业网站系统下载网络营销的五大特点
  • 网站建设教程外贸怎么建立自己的网站
  • 公司换网站换域名 备案免费网站seo
  • 合肥建设网站收录是什么意思
  • php做图片交互网站代码守游网络推广平台
  • wordpress站点图标网站开发技术有哪些
  • 在百度做推广需要网站免费企业网站建设流程
  • 公司内部网站建设奖励办法郑州粒米seo外包
  • 山西省建设厅投诉网站百度官方首页
  • 做网站推广每天加班sem是什么意思呢
  • 怎样做网站店铺营销型网站建设专家
  • 济南网络优化推广网站优化网
  • 做网站更新维护工资高吗新媒体代运营
  • 物流如何做网站网络seo哈尔滨
  • 上海网站营销seo方案经典品牌推广文案
  • wordpress 网址佛山百度网站排名优化
  • 网站域名如何注册百度网站客服
  • 公务员报名网站怎么做上海专业seo
  • wordpress去掉版本号宁波正规优化seo价格
  • 游戏网站建设方案投稿网
  • 做任务挣钱的网站站长工具seo推广
  • 商业网站开发实训报告总结网页制作教程
  • 感染了病毒怎么办什么叫优化关键词